Output 6603c249cacc860a6cecd9a48e58f5d9b4f14d95c069fcbf53cdc7c988e42185:4

value
89769116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c023075053a2fc8c53b847b298060fa66edf94e5 OP_EQUAL
address
3KCwdCihQbP3Lpbqq8n2JTgKiHUr6ueRHz
transaction
6603c249cacc860a6cecd9a48e58f5d9b4f14d95c069fcbf53cdc7c988e42185